> On Thu, 31 Mar 2022 at 22:34, Josh Tynjala<[email protected]>
> wrote: Hi all,
>
> I just pushed a commit to royale-compiler that adds a new --watch
> compiler option. What this new option does is keep the compiler
> running after it's done, watching the source-path folders for any
> changes to .as and .mxml files. When changes are detected, it will
> automatically re-compile your project. Best of all, it's an
> incremental re-compile, so it will be significantly faster.
>
> For projects targeting JS, all you need to do is refresh your browser
> after the re-compile completes. You can even use a tool that does this
> automatically, if you prefer.
>
> After a quick search on Google, I found the "reload" npm package, and
> I can confirm that it can automatically reload a Royale app after
> recompilation.
> Here is the command that I used in a terminal at the root of my
> project
> folder:
>
> npx reload -d bin/js-debug -b
>
> This starts a local HTTP server in the directory bin/js-debug, and it
> launches the app in a browser.
>
>
> https://www.npmjs.com/package/reload#user-content-using-reload-as-a-co
> mmand-line-application
>
> The new --watch compiler option works with SWF too. However, I'm not
> aware of any automatic reloading tools for this, so you'll just need
> to close and relaunch manually.
